Materials:

  • Epsom salt (2 cups)
  • Boiling water (1 cup)
  • Essential oils (your choice, 20-30 drops)
  • Food coloring (optional)
  • Silicone heart mold
  • Stirring stick or spoon
  • Oven or microwave-safe container

Full Step-by-Step:

1. Prepare the Mixture

  • In a heat-safe container, add 1 cup of boiling water to 2 cups of Epsom salt.
  • Stir the mixture thoroughly until the salt is completely dissolved.

2. Add Scents and Colors

  • Incorporate 20-30 drops of your chosen essential oils into the mixture.
  • If you want a vibrant design, add a few drops of food coloring and stir to combine.

3. Mold the Heart Shapes

  • Carefully pour the mixture into the silicone heart mold.
  • For an optional touch, you can layer colors or swirl the mixture for a marbled effect.

4. Drying Process

  • Allow the hearts to dry for at least 24 hours.
  • You can accelerate the drying process by placing them in an oven at the lowest temperature for 2-3 hours.

5. Release and Store

  • Once dry, gently remove the hearts from the mold.
  • Store them in a cool, dry place until ready to use or gift.

Frequently Asked Questions:

Q1: Can I use any type of salt?
A1: Yes, while Epsom salt is preferred, you can use sea salt or rock salt as substitutes for varying textures.

Q2: How can I enhance the scent?
A2: Add more essential oil for a stronger aroma, but remember to balance it according to your preference.

Q3: What should I do if my hearts are too crumbly?
A3: If they crumble when removed, your mixture may have been too dry. Ensure enough water is used next time.

Q4: Can I use molds other than silicone?
A4: Silicone molds are ideal for easy removal, but you can experiment with other materials. Just ensure they are well-greased.
